Why Cheap Auto Repair Often Costs More Long-Term

March 12, 2026

ian.scovill

The hidden costs of cutting corners on your vehicle

When your car needs repairs, it’s natural to look for the most affordable option. Everyone wants to save money. But in automotive repair, choosing the cheapest option often leads to higher costs down the road. Cheap repairs frequently involve lower-quality parts, rushed labor, or incomplete diagnostics. While the initial bill might look appealing, the long-term consequences can be far more expensive.


Understanding why inexpensive repairs often fail can help you make better decisions about maintaining your vehicle.


Cheap Parts Often Fail Faster

One of the most common ways repair costs are reduced is through low-quality aftermarket parts. These components may look similar to higher-quality parts, but they often lack the durability and engineering standards required for long-term reliability.


For example:

  • Low-quality brake pads may wear out quickly or create noise
  • Cheap suspension components can develop play or fail prematurely
  • Inexpensive sensors may trigger repeat check engine lights


When parts fail early, you end up paying for the same repair twice—sometimes within months.


Incomplete Diagnostics Lead to Repeat Repairs

Another major issue with bargain repairs is rushed diagnostics. Properly diagnosing a vehicle problem requires time, testing procedures, and experienced technicians. Shops offering unusually low prices may skip parts of the diagnostic process in order to move vehicles through the shop faster.


The result is often a symptom repair instead of a root-cause repair.


For example:

  • Replacing a battery when the real issue is a charging system fault
  • Replacing spark plugs when the problem is a failing ignition coil
  • Replacing brake pads without addressing warped rotors


The vehicle may seem fixed temporarily, but the original problem returns.


Labor Quality Matters

Automotive repair is highly technical work. Modern vehicles involve complex electrical systems, advanced safety systems, and tight mechanical tolerances.


Experienced technicians take time to:

  • Use proper torque specifications
  • Follow manufacturer procedures
  • Inspect surrounding components
  • Test the repair before returning the vehicle


When labor is rushed, small mistakes can lead to major issues later. Examples include improperly torqued suspension components, fluid leaks from poorly installed gaskets, or electrical issues from damaged connectors.


Cheap Repairs Can Create Larger Failures

Sometimes the biggest cost of cheap repair is the damage it causes to other systems.


A few examples include:

  • Low-quality brake components overheating and damaging rotors
  • Incorrect coolant causing corrosion in the cooling system
  • Poorly installed suspension parts wearing out tires prematurely


These situations turn a relatively small repair into a much larger one.


The Value of Doing the Job Right the First Time

Quality auto repair focuses on long-term reliability rather than short-term price.


A reputable shop will typically:

  • Perform thorough diagnostics
  • Use proven, high-quality parts
  • Follow manufacturer repair procedures
  • stand behind their work with a warranty


While the initial cost may be higher, the repair is far more likely to last. In most cases, doing the repair correctly once is far less expensive than repeating the same repair multiple times.


The Bottom Line

Cheap auto repair can be tempting when you’re facing an unexpected expense. But when corners are cut on parts, diagnostics, or labor, the result is often repeat failures and higher long-term costs. Investing in quality repair work helps ensure your vehicle remains safe, reliable, and cost-effective over the life of the car.

Your tires are the only four points of contact between your vehicle and the road. Whether you are navigating a sudden summer downpour on I-25 through Thornton, dealing with springtime slush in Westminster, or commuting daily through Northglenn, your safety depends entirely on the condition of your rubber. Many drivers view tires as a seasonal concern, thinking about them only when the first snow falls. However, Colorado’s unique climate, temperature swings, and concrete highways stress tires 365 days a year. Understanding how to read your tires, recognize early warning signs of mechanical wear, and select the right rubber compound is essential to protecting your vehicle and your budget. The Three Core Categories: All-Season vs. All-Weather vs. Winter Choosing a tire in the Denver Metro area is more complicated than in most parts of the country. The standard categories can be misleading if you do not understand how the rubber chemistry reacts to our climate. +--------------------------------------------------------------------------+ | TIRE CATEGORY COMPARISON | +-------------------+---------------------------+--------------------------+ | Category | Temperature Range | Best Used For | +-------------------+---------------------------+--------------------------+ | All-Season | Above 45°F | Warm months, dry/wet road| +-------------------+---------------------------+--------------------------+ | All-Weather | Year-Round (Flexes cold) | Variable Front Range weather| +-------------------+---------------------------+--------------------------+ | Dedicated Winter | Below 45°F (Sub-zero) | Heavy mountain snow/ice | +-------------------+---------------------------+--------------------------+ Traditional All-Season Tires Despite the marketing name, traditional all-season tires are actually built for mild climates. The rubber compound is designed to withstand high summer heat, but it begins to harden and lose elasticity when ambient temperatures drop below 45°F. When the rubber hardens, your stopping distance increases significantly, even on completely dry pavement. All-Weather Tires This category has become an exceptional choice for drivers in Broomfield and Northglenn who want year-round safety without the hassle of a bi-annual tire swap. All-weather tires use a specialized rubber compound that remains pliable in sub-zero temperatures while maintaining durability in the summer. They carry the Three-Peak Mountain Snowflake (3PMSF) rating, meaning they are severe-snow certified and fully compliant with mountain traction laws. Dedicated Winter Tires Winter tires are engineered with soft, high-silica rubber compounds and complex patterns of tiny slits called sipes. The sipes flex to bite into packed snow and ice. However, running these tires in mild Colorado spring or summer conditions will destroy the soft tread blocks within a few thousand miles. Reading the Rubber: What Your Tire Wear is Trying to Tell You Tires rarely wear down perfectly evenly unless your suspension system is flawless. By inspecting your tread blocks, you can spot serious mechanical issues before they ruin an expensive set of rubber. Edge Wear (Inner or Outer Shoulder) If the tread is heavily worn on either the inside or outside edge while the center remains healthy, your vehicle's wheel alignment is out of specification. This is typically caused by incorrect camber (the vertical tilt of the wheel) or incorrect toe (the inward or outward angle of the tires relative to each other). Potholes on local roads or hitting curbs will easily shift these precise suspension angles. Center Wear When the center of the tread is noticeably more worn than the shoulders, the tire is consistently overinflated. High pressure causes the center of the contact patch to balloon outward, bearing the weight of the vehicle and reducing traction. Cupping or Scalloping If you notice dipped, wavy depressions across the tread rather than a smooth surface, your tire is "cupping." This occurs when the tire is physically bouncing down the road instead of tracking smoothly. It is a definitive symptom of worn-out shock absorbers, struts, or loose suspension bushings. Safety Warning: Cupped tires create a distinct, rhythmic roaring sound at highway speeds that sounds identical to a failing wheel bearing. Ignoring this symptom permanently accelerates wear on your steering components. How to Properly Evaluate and Maintain Your Tires To extract the maximum lifespan from your investment and ensure your braking performance remains reliable, follow this diagnostic maintenance routine. 1.Measure Tread Depth: Monthly Check. Do not rely on visual estimation. Use a digital tread depth gauge or the classic quarter test. Insert a quarter upside down into the tread grooves. If the top of Washington’s head is consistently covered, you have more than 4/32 of an inch of tread left. If his head becomes fully visible, your wet-weather stopping distance increases drastically, raising your risk of hydroplaning. 2.Perform Rotations: Every 5,000 to 7,000 Miles. Front tires handle the heavy forces of steering and bear the majority of your braking load. Rotating your tires systematically shifts these wear patterns, ensuring all four tires degrade at an equal rate, preserving predictable handling balance. 3.Verify Air Pressure Cold: Every Two Weeks. Always check your tire pressure in the morning before driving. Running a vehicle on underinflated tires forces the sidewalls to flex excessively, generating internal thermal stress that can cause sudden structural blowouts. 4.Check Alignment and Balances: Twice Per Year. Have a professional technician verify your alignment geometry on a specialized rack. Catching a minor toe-in or camber error early can double the operational lifespan of your tread blocks. Frequently Asked Questions Do I need to replace all four tires on an All-Wheel Drive (AWD) vehicle? Yes, in most cases. AWD systems rely on matching tire diameters to accurately balance power delivery between the front and rear axles. If you install two brand-new tires alongside two worn tires, the variance in rotational speed can overheat and permanently damage the center differential or transfer case. Why does my Tire Pressure Monitoring System (TPMS) light turn on during a cold morning? Air contracts when temperatures drop. For every 10-degree drop in ambient temperature, your tire pressure will decrease by approximately one pound per square inch (PSI). If your tires were already slightly low, a sudden cold front will drop the pressure enough to illuminate the dashboard warning light. What are tread wear indicators and how do I find them? Tread wear indicators, or "wear bars," are small, raised rubber bridges molded into the main longitudinal grooves of your tire. When the surrounding tread wears down completely flush with these bars, the tire has reached the legal wear limit of 2/32 of an inch and must be replaced immediately to maintain wet-weather safety.
